一般是 sql server这里做个 web 服务器,通过 json接口返回相应的数据然后客户端通过http + json加载数据

解决方案 »

  1.   

    是的,我目前的想法也是使用http来返回json,那么对于加载特定用户的相关的数据,就直接使用http明文post当前登录用户的标识吗?
      

  2.   

    在服务器处理,Android客户端只请求数据。用JSON
      

  3.   

    暑假我做项目也是需要从服务端的数据库获取信息,其实Android应用是不能去连接数据库的(不是技术上不能,而是逻辑上不能这么做,因为很容易给用户篡改数据库的东西),因此,如果Android客户端要要获取数据库的东西,就需要把数据库的内容封装成json数据(xml都行,但是json更方便与服务端交互),然后Android客户端通过http获取这个json文本后对这个Json文本解析,就能获取数据库的内容了
      

  4.   

    http不使用ssl的情况下是明文传递的,如何保障http post中传递的用户标识这些信息呢?
      

  5.   

    是的,我目前的想法也是使用http来返回json,那么对于加载特定用户的相关的数据,就直接使用http明文post当前登录用户的标识吗?如果要加密,当然办法有很多种。最简单的就是登录的时候通过SSL加密,登录完成后,使用session来取得后续的数据
      

  6.   

    1.服务器端控制好业务逻辑代码
    2.提供接口给android客户端(规定request方式和response的数据格式)
    3.客户端解析并显示
    注:安全控制的业务逻辑代码块最好放在服务器端